Don't Be So Concerned

"... even the thought of seeking God is a step toward our transformation.  Still, we often do not notice the first signs of our spiritual renewal, for as we grow increasingly more aware of God, we simultaneously grow increasingly less aware of ourselves.  Though we may not see that we are changing, others certainly will."  - Francis Frangipane

Wow.  Reading that this afternoon gave me hope from a perspective I have not been privy to in the past.  I think what Frangipane is trying to say here is that as we draw nearer to God, we are getting further from being concerned about ourselves and our own interests.  As we begin to live life closer to the One who created us, we will change whether we notice it or not.  As we get closer, we become more focused on the Lord and less focused on how it effects us.  This is probably why you will notice that the people who inspire and influence you most in your walk with the Lord often do not intend to and are often surprised if you tell them.  So, if you are trying desperately to seek the Lord but don't feel satisfied... GOOD.  If you felt satisfied you would no longer be hungry.  Keep that desperation.  Trust that when you are seeking Him, you don't need to be concerned with changing "enough" because then the focus is on you instead of Him.  If you feel like you aren't making any ground... it's ok.  You might just be focusing on the Lord enough to not allow yourself to see what's really happening in your own world yet.
